Understanding the 7447a Datasheet and Its Applications
At its core, the 7447a Datasheet details the functionality of the 7447a integrated circuit. This chip is a BCD (Binary Coded Decimal) to seven-segment decoder/driver. In simpler terms, it takes a four-bit digital input representing a number from 0 to 9 and converts it into the correct signals to illuminate the appropriate segments of a seven-segment display. This allows us to easily show numerical digits on electronic devices.
The importance of this datasheet lies in its ability to provide all the necessary technical specifications for using the 7447a. This includes:
- Pin configurations and their functions.
- Electrical characteristics, such as voltage and current requirements.
- Truth tables that show the output for every possible input combination.
- Timing diagrams illustrating how signals change over time.
Applications for the 7447a are widespread, appearing in everything from simple digital clocks and calculators to more complex industrial control panels and test equipment. The ability to interface digital logic with a visible numerical output makes it a foundational component in many electronic designs. Here's a look at some typical uses:
- Digital Clocks: Driving the displays that show hours, minutes, and seconds.
- Calculators: Displaying input numbers and calculation results.
- Frequency Counters: Showing measured frequencies.
- Scoreboards: Displaying scores in sporting events.
